Effect of Charge Amount and Length of IHX on Performance Characteristics of CO2 Cooling System
An experimental study on the performance characteristics of effective heat pump in the cooling mode using a single-stage compression CO2 cycle with an IHX(internal heat exchanger) was carried out.The performance of a single-stage compression with IHX was investigated according to charge amount and operating condition.Moreover,the performance characteristic of cooling operating was analyzed with the length of IHX.As a result,the optimum refrigerant charge amount was 2.2 kg.The optimal system COP for compressor frequency of 30,40,50,and 60 Hz was 3.493,3.228,2.978,and 2.659,respectively.Since the system with an IHX can maintain large cooling capacity regardless of operating condition,the system performance doesn’t reduce considerably under non-favorable condition.When the compressor frequency was 40 Hz,the COP for a system with IHX length of 3 m and 5 m was 3.361 and 3.51,respectively.By using the IHX into a CO2 cooling system,the performance and reliability improves simultaneously.
